    Nuraghe la Prisgiona

    Nuraghe La Prisgiona is the most remarkable and complete nuraghe complex in the Arzachena area, offering a rare glimpse into daily life during the Bronze Age. The site consists of a central tower (nuraghe) with a trilobed bastion and surrounding village of over 90 huts—many of which have been partially excavated—revealing an advanced and structured Nuragic community (c. 14th–9th century BC).One of the most fascinating discoveries is the so-called “meeting hut,” a large circular structure with seats built along the inner wall, believed to have hosted tribal councils or ceremonial gatherings.This evocative site is set among the rolling granite hills of Gallura, surrounded by cork oaks and Mediterranean vegetation, and allows visitors to connect with the island’s mysterious prehistoric past.Nuraghe La Prisgiona is included in: – Fine Wines & ArchaeologyAvailable upon request in: – Flavours of Longevity – The Gold of Sardinia

    Tomba dei Giganti di Coddu Vecchiu

    Coddu Vecchiu is one of Sardinia’s most impressive and best-preserved Tombs of the Giants, megalithic communal burial sites built by the Nuragic civilization during the Bronze Age (c. 1800–1600 BC).The site features a grand semicircular exedra—stone slabs forming a majestic facade—highlighted by a central granite stele standing over 4 m tall, making it one of the tallest known in Sardinia.Beneath the facade lies a long burial chamber (about 9–10 m), originally covered by earth and stones.Today, visitors can walk through this sacred site, immersing themselves in prehistoric ritual and community life.Giant Tomb Coddu Vecchiu is included in: – Fine Wines & ArchaeologyAvailable upon request (extra fee applies) in: – Flavours of Longevity – The Gold of Sardinia

    Asphodel The Bitter Honey Island

    Asphodel is a family-run honey farm nestled in the Sardinian countryside, where guests are welcomed to discover the secrets of traditional beekeeping. The visit includes an introduction to the world of bees, a safe hive-opening experience, and a tasting of different types of honey paired with typical local products.Among the most unique offerings is strawberry tree honey (miele di corbezzolo), a rare and bitter honey rich in antioxidants. Long associated with Sardinia’s Blue Zone and its culture of longevity, this exceptional honey reflects the island’s deep connection to nature and well-being.Available upon request (extra fee applies) in: – Flavours of Longevity

    Museum of Cork

    The Cork Museum in Calangianus offers a fascinating journey into one of Sardinia’s most emblematic traditions. Housed in the atmospheric setting of a former Franciscan convent, the museum explores the history and techniques of cork harvesting and processing. Through tools, artifacts, and immersive displays, visitors discover how cork has shaped the economy, culture, and identity of the Gallura region. A meaningful stop that connects nature, craftsmanship, and local heritage.Included in: – The Gold of SardiniaCost: €10 per person

    Olivastri Millenari di Santo Baltolu

    In the countryside near Luras, a group of ancient wild olive trees (olivastri) stands as living witnesses to millennia of Sardinian history. Among them is one of the oldest trees in Europe, estimated to be over 3,000 years old. Visiting these majestic trees is a powerful and contemplative experience, connecting visitors to the deep natural roots and timeless beauty of the island’s interior.Available upon request (extra fee applies) in: – The Gold of Sardinia

    Museo del Banditismo

    Located in Aggius, the Museum of Banditry (Museo del Banditismo) offers an engaging insight into one of the most dramatic chapters of Sardinian history.Through documents, photographs, and relics, the museum traces the social, political, and cultural context that gave rise to banditry in the island’s interior.The exhibition also explores how legends and real events merged, leaving a strong mark on local identity.Available upon request (extra fee applies) in: – The Gold of Sardinia

    Castello di Balaiana

    Located on a panoramic hill near Luogosanto, the Castle of Balajana is a small medieval fortress built in the 12th century by the Giudicati of Gallura.Once a strategic stronghold, today it offers sweeping views over the surrounding valleys and vineyards. The site, steeped in history and silence, adds a unique touch to any visit in the inland Gallura region. Please note: reaching the castle requires a short but steep uphill walk.Available upon request in: – Flavours of Longevity – Fine Wines & Archaeology
